Jig for soldering beads and hollow forms

The Bead Soldering Disc supports beads and hollow forms during soldering by providing indexed resting points arranged in a radial layout. Components sit on the disc surface rather than being clamped, allowing unobstructed flame access and even heating. Machined from titanium, the disc resists solder adhesion and oxidation while remaining stable under repeated heat cycles. Unlike mesh or improvised supports, the disc maintains consistent spacing and orientation, making it easier to solder multiple components efficiently. The disc can be used with a wide range of metals and soldering setups on a flat soldering platform.

How It’s Used
The disc makes it easier to solder beads together by keeping components evenly spaced while heat is applied.
- Place the Bead Soldering Disc directly on your soldering platform.
- Set beads or hollow forms on the slots so they rest on the disc surface.
- Apply heat and solder seams as needed.

FAQ
Q: Does the disc act as a heat sink?
A: No. Titanium has lower thermal conductivity than metals such as steel or copper, meaning it does not rapidly draw heat away from your work. This allows the soldering area to reach temperature efficiently without significant heat loss to the disc.
Q: Does the disc hold or clamp the beads?
A: No. The disc supports beads and hollow forms by providing resting points. Components sit on the surface rather than being clamped or gripped, allowing full flame access.
Q: What metals can be used with the Bead Soldering Disc?
A: The disc can be used with a wide range of metals. Standard soldering practices should be followed for each metal type.
Q: Will solder stick to the disc?
A: Titanium resists solder adhesion, which helps prevent solder from flowing onto the disc during use.
Q: Will the disc discolor over time?
A: Yes. Titanium may discolor with repeated heating. This is normal and does not affect performance.
